Transaction 841e17651d2453d4b5a5c06fc63891235e5d8069f3815f57b4219c9f8fb15c25

1 Input
2 Outputs
  • 841e17651d2453d4b5a5c06fc63891235e5d8069f3815f57b4219c9f8fb15c25:0
  • value  632573
    address  14UgLxPHywcwvLwJ1NMu2oJHSQfSHEiLy6
  • 841e17651d2453d4b5a5c06fc63891235e5d8069f3815f57b4219c9f8fb15c25:1
  • value  11352370
    address  1KgcAWfkqSS6gvF2yUxvfkyFEi7EVoAqVr